#732051 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#732051 is composed of 45.1% red, 12.5%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 324.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 28.8%. #732051 color hex could be obtained by blending #e640a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#732051 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#732051 has RGB values of R:115, G:32,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.3,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7544913.

Shades and Tints of #732051
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080205 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#732051
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b484a is the less saturated color, while #8f0456 is the most saturated one.
